## Onboarding: Catalog Cache Invalidation in Shelfwise

Welcome, future maintainer! Shelfwise caches the product catalog aggressively, and invalidation is where the dragons live. When a merchant edits a product, we publish an invalidation event; the cache nodes only accept events that are signed, otherwise anyone on the internal network could flush the whole catalog (ask about the Great Purge of staging). The signing setup lives in the cache node's .env file, and the key line is this one:

sealed setting: LEDGER_TOKEN20=6148d35bbb480b0ab79e

Hi finance team — heads up on our Q2 ask for the Marrowfield depot upgrade. We're requesting 380k: roughly half for the conveyor retrofit, the rest split between the Lanternix scanning rollout and temp staffing during the switchover. Payback modelling (attached) shows breakeven inside fourteen months, and Ops has signed off on the downtime window. We know capital is tight this cycle, so we've ranked line items if trimming is needed. The strategic context driving the timing is set out confidentially just below.

board note of kadug-tawig: Only 5 of the 100 pilot accounts renewed Oliath, so a churn review is set for April 15.

Ticket #—Lifts, Merrow Tower

Weekend maintenance on lifts 1–3, Saturday 22:00 to Sunday 06:00. All three out of service; use Stairwell B. Goods lift remains available for the night shift only. Engineers from Kestrel Lift Services will be on site; do not interrupt testing. Night staff needing Stairwell B roof-level access should use the door code below.

door code, tajof-kageg: bdg-QVDCE-3

Catalog Cache Invalidation (reviewer onboarding): The Quillhaven product catalog caches item records in Fenwick Cache with a 15-minute TTL. Writes to the catalog publish an invalidation event on the drumline topic; consumers evict affected keys within seconds. When reviewing PRs, confirm any new write path emits that event — silent cache staleness is our most common regression. Bulk imports bypass events and require a manual flush. To issue a flush against staging, authenticate to the Fenwick admin API with the key below.

gateway credential: zpat7_wu4aBVX